    Abstract:
    We report on a study of W + photon production in approximately 20 pb-1 of p-p collisions at s=1.8 TeV recorded with the Collider Detector at Fermilab. Our results are in good agreement with standard model expectations and are used to obtain limits on anomalous CP-conserving WW couplings of -2.3<<2.2 for =0 and -0.7<<0.7 for =0 at 95% C.L.
